Band

The name Badge and Talkalot was taken by a famous Robert De Niro’s sentence from “The Untouchables” movie by Brian De Palma, playing on the antithesis between seriousness and irony.

Badge and Talkalot comes from the efforts of Gilberto Caleffi, independent producer and dj, who is hidden behind the moniker Badge. With him in the Greatest hints album as Talkalot: Eraldo Bernocchi, Liz Melody, Curtis Santiago, Ruben Scheffler and 10ace.

Gilberto Caleffi is also the founder of Still Fizzy (indie label), Direct Digital (a new media art event), Stradi Vari (creative agency), and many other things he no longer remembers.

The album

The title Greatest hints (not "hits") jokes on the opposition to the terms of greatness and humility but in a sense it is also a "best of" as it was written and recorded around the world between 2006 and 2008.

Greatest Hints was mixed by Taketo Gohara at Officine Meccaniche and mastered by Giovanni Versari at Nautilus.
